Summary of Bed Bugs
Bed pests, scientifically recognized as Cimex lectularius, have emerged as a significant insect issue in metropolitan and suv atmospheres worldwide. These nocturnal insects primarily feed upon human blood, triggering discomfort and distress to those affected. Adult bed pests are reddish-brown, roughly 4-5 mm in length, and have level, oval bodies that permit them to conceal quickly in little holes, such as mattress seams, bed structures, and furnishings.
Recreation happens rapidly, with ladies disabling to 5 eggs each day, contributing to the swift escalation of infestations. Bed pests are not understood to transfer conditions, however their bites can cause allergic responses and secondary infections from scraping. The insects are very resilient, enduring for months without feeding, which makes complex elimination initiatives.
Their rebirth recently can be credited to increased global traveling, the increase of second-hand furnishings markets, and resistance to traditional pesticides. Efficient management needs a mix of hygiene, monitoring, and targeted therapy approaches. Understanding the biology and habits of bed bugs is crucial for developing efficient control techniques and minimizing their effect on human wellness and health.
Indicators of Infestation
Identifying the indicators of a bed pest infestation is important for timely intervention and control. Typical signs consist of little reddish-brown spots on bedding or furniture, which are commonly the outcome of smashed bed bugs.
One more indicator is the existence of shed exoskeletons, as bed pests molt throughout their life process. An undesirable, mildewy odor can rise from greatly ravaged areas, attributed to the scent glands of these bugs. Bed pests are nighttime, so citizens may discover bites on exposed skin after sleeping, frequently characterized by red, scratchy welts organized in a line or cluster.
Lastly, bed pests can hide in various areas, including cushion joints, box springs, bed frames, and also behind wallpaper or electric outlets. Routine assessments of these areas can assist in very early detection. By understanding and identifying these indications, people can take needed actions to alleviate the problem prior to it intensifies.

Therapy Techniques
Successfully dealing with a bed bug invasion needs a multi-faceted approach that combines numerous treatment methods customized to the intensity of the situation. The main techniques include chemical therapies, warm treatments, and integrated insect monitoring (IPM) methods.
Chemical treatments often include the application of pesticides particularly designed to target bed insects. These can be used in numerous forms, such as sprays, cleans, or aerosols. It is necessary to choose products that work and safe, adhering to the maker's guidelines carefully to decrease risks.
Warmth therapies, on the other hand, use high temperatures to get rid of bed bugs at all life stages. This approach involves increasing the temperature of ravaged areas to a level dangerous to bed bugs, typically around 120 ° F(49 ° C )or higher, for a sustained duration.
Integrated Parasite Management (IPM) incorporates both chemical and non-chemical approaches. It stresses detailed inspections, correct sanitation, and keeping track of to make sure long-term administration of bed insect populations. By employing these treatment techniques in conjunction, property proprietors can properly remove bed pests while reducing the danger of reinfestation.
Preventive Measures
(Bed Bug Treatment)Applying efficient preventive measures is essential for lessening the risk of a bed bug problem. These bugs are notorious for their capacity to hitch a trip on individual items, making vigilance vital. Consistently checking used furnishings and apparel before bringing them into your home can considerably reduce the probability of an invasion.
Encouraging a clutter-free environment is likewise important, as it removes possible concealing areas for bed pests. Vacuuming regularly, particularly in areas such as bedrooms and living areas, can aid record any kind of roaming bugs or eggs, hop over to these guys while sealing vacuum cleaner bags firmly avoids their retreat.
Additionally, utilizing protective covers for cushions and box springs can develop a barrier that discourages bed insects from working out in these locations. When taking a trip, examine hotel areas, concentrating on the joints of mattresses and behind head boards, and keep travel luggage off the flooring.
